Introduction to Aseptic Processing SOPs

Aseptic processing is a critical aspect of pharmaceutical manufacturing, particularly for sterile products. Standard Operating Procedures (SOPs) play an essential role in ensuring compliance with Good Manufacturing Practice (GMP) guidelines, which are paramount for maintaining product safety and efficacy. This article serves as a comprehensive guide for developing a site-wide Aseptic Processing SOP roadmap, emphasizing continuous improvement.

A well-structured SOP framework not only enhances operational efficiency but also ensures preparedness for inspections by regulatory bodies such as the FDA, EMA, and MHRA. This guide presents a step-by-step template for professionals engaged in quality assurance (QA), regulatory affairs, and pharmaceutical operations to establish and maintain SOP compliance and inspection readiness.
